The boardwalk planks are still warm from the morning sun when the first spray of Ocean Rush settles. Cascalone and Aquozone do the heavy lifting here, creating a crisp, watery air that feels like a gentle breeze moving across the harbor. Green mandarin adds a bright, juicy lift that keeps the atmosphere light, while rosemary weaves through with a needle-like sharpness that stops the composition from feeling flat. It sits quietly against the skin, present enough to notice when the wind shifts but never announcing itself to the person walking past. The scent stays consistent through the afternoon, neither fading into nothing nor growing heavy in the heat.
Lavender softens the edges of the cypress, giving the air a clean, herbal quality that pairs well with salt on the skin and the rhythmic sound of the tide. Musk and amber provide a smooth landing, keeping the drydown gentle rather than loud. Patchouli anchors the base with an earthy touch that prevents the marine notes from floating away completely. This is a fragrance built for open windows, bare feet on warm wood, and the kind of clear sky that makes the water look impossibly blue. It leaves a soft, powdery trace that lingers near the wrist, a quiet mix of aromatic herbs and fresh spice.
